Количество положительных чисел

Задача: дана последовательность А1,А2,А3,…А10. Вывести сообщение на экран, если больше или меньше 5 положительных чисел.

Решение:

 
Sub random1()
   num1 = InputBox("Введите число 1:")
   num2 = InputBox("Введите число 2:")
   num3 = InputBox("Введите число 3:")
   num4 = InputBox("Введите число 4:")
   num5 = InputBox("Введите число 5:")
   num6 = InputBox("Введите число 6:")
   num7 = InputBox("Введите число 7:")
   num8 = InputBox("Введите число 8:")
   num9 = InputBox("Введите число 9:")
   num10 = InputBox("Введите число 10:")
   col = 0
   If num1 > 0 Then
     col = col + 1
   End If
   If num2 > 0 Then
     col = col + 1
   End If
   If num3 > 0 Then
     col = col + 1
   End If
   If num4 > 0 Then
     col = col + 1
   End If
   If num5 > 0 Then
     col = col + 1
   End If
   If num6 > 0 Then
     col = col + 1
   End If
   If num7 > 0 Then
     col = col + 1
   End If
   If num8 > 0 Then
     col = col + 1
   End If
   If num9 > 0 Then
     col = col + 1
   End If
   If num10 > 0 Then
     col = col + 1
   End If
   If col <= 5 Then
     MsgBox ("Количество положительных чисел не превышает 5")
   Else
     MsgBox ("Количество положительных чисел больше 5")
   End If
End Sub

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*